FAQ

Reader questions

What is the recommended soldering temperature profile for this package?

Follow a standard lead-free reflow profile with peak temperatures around 240 °C, controlled ramp rates, and limited time above liquidus to protect the component and board.

How can I verify correct polarity before reflow?

Align the component marking with the board silk screen, use polarized pin indicators in the footprint, and perform a preheat check under controlled lighting or microscopy.

Does the n pin configuration affect thermal dissipation on the inner layer?

The internal ground or power plane associated with n pin designs can improve heat spreading, but via stitching and thermal pad design must match the specified conditions in the datasheet.

Which inspection methods catch orientation errors most reliably?

Automated optical inspection after paste printing, plus in-circuit test or boundary scan, provides high confidence for detecting reversed or misaligned packages before power application.
